I LIVE IN ARIZONA, AND I WAS DRIVING AND THERE WAS A VERY POTENT SMELL OF GASOLINE COMING THROUGH MY A/C VENTS, VERY HAZARDOUS TO MY HEALTH, ALSO COULD BE A POTENTIAL FIRE HAZARD. I DID NOTICED THAT THIS IS A COMMON ISSUE IN THE 2007 PONTIAC G5. *TR
